The Importance of High Quality Music Player Software
The primary role of high quality music player software is to ensure that the audio signal remains as pure as possible from the source file to your output device. Standard players often apply unwanted processing, such as sample rate conversion or system-level volume normalization, which can degrade the audio quality. By using specialized software, you can bypass these digital hurdles and achieve bit-perfect playback.
Bit-perfect playback ensures that the data sent to your Digital-to-Analog Converter (DAC) is an exact match of the original file. This level of precision is essential for anyone invested in high-resolution audio formats like FLAC, ALAC, or DSD. Without the right software, even the most expensive headphones or speakers will be limited by the software’s inability to handle complex data streams correctly.
Essential Features to Look For
When evaluating high quality music player software, there are several key technical features you should prioritize. These features differentiate a professional-grade tool from a standard consumer application. Understanding these components will help you make an informed decision based on your specific hardware setup.
- ASIO and WASAPI Support: These drivers allow the software to communicate directly with your sound card or external DAC, bypassing the operating system’s audio mixer to reduce latency and distortion.
- Gapless Playback: This ensures there are no pauses between tracks, which is vital for listening to live albums or classical compositions where songs flow into one another.
- Extensive Format Support: Your software should handle everything from lossy MP3s to lossless formats like FLAC, WAV, AIFF, and high-bitrate DSD files.
- Advanced Equalization: High quality music player software often includes parametric equalizers that allow for precise frequency adjustments to match your room acoustics or headphone profile.
Managing Large Libraries
As your collection of high-resolution files grows, organization becomes a significant challenge. The best high quality music player software offers robust library management tools. Look for applications that allow for easy metadata editing, automatic album art retrieval, and fast searching capabilities.
Effective library management ensures that your music is not just a folder of files, but a curated experience. Some software even offers integration with streaming services, allowing you to manage your local files and cloud-based music within a single, unified interface.
The Role of Digital-to-Analog Conversion
While high quality music player software handles the digital side of the equation, it must work in harmony with your hardware. The software acts as the transport, delivering the digital bits to your DAC. High-end software often includes features specifically designed to optimize this handoff, such as upsampling or noise shaping.
Upsampling can sometimes improve the sound quality by moving digital artifacts further away from the audible frequency range. However, this is a matter of personal preference. A versatile high quality music player software will give you the option to enable or disable these features depending on your equipment and your ears.

Remote Control and Connectivity
In the modern era, high quality music player software often extends beyond the desktop. Many top-tier applications offer companion apps for smartphones or tablets. This allows you to control your music playback from across the room, turning your computer into a dedicated high-fidelity music hub.
Furthermore, look for software that supports network protocols like DLNA or UPnP. This enables you to stream your high-quality library to other devices in your home, such as smart speakers or network players, without sacrificing the audio integrity you have worked so hard to preserve.
